In this week's episode of The Flash Podcast, Andy, Tatiana, Breeze, and Lacy get together to review the 17th episode of Season 6. Titled "Liberation," Eva makes her biggest move yet while Barry discovers Mirror-Iris' big secret, beginning a quest to find his real wife, but that becomes a bigger challenge than realized.

In the news session, the gang talks Grant Gustin's podcast interview on Inside of You with Michael Rosenbaum where one of the things he opens up about is the show's life post-season 7 which prompts a discussion amongst the hosts. The Flash
Liberation

(All New!, HD, TV-PG, V)

HUGE CHANGES AHEAD FOR BARRY AND IRIS – After recent events, Barry (Grant Gustin) takes a closer look at his life with Iris (Candice Patton). Eva (guest star Efrat Dor) makes a bold move. Jeff Byrd directed the episode written by Jonathan Butler & Gabriel Garza (#617). Original airdate 4/28/2020.
